C# Software Engineer
Twist IT Recruitment
Posted a day ago, valid for a month
Manchester, Greater Manchester M24WU, England

£45,000 - £55,000 per annum
Full Time
By applying, a CV-Library account will be created for you. CV-Library's Terms & Conditions and Privacy Policy will apply.
Sonic Summary
- The position is for a Mid-Level C# Software Engineer, fully remote or based in Manchester City Centre, UK residents only.
- The role involves working with ASP.NET MVC, Postgres, and Azure SQL databases, as well as engaging with Azure Functions.
- Candidates should have a foundation in ASP.NET MVC and C#, along with some experience in CI/CD processes, ideally with Azure DevOps.
- The job offers an excellent opportunity for developers to refine their skills in a supportive environment, with a focus on pair programming with Senior Engineers.
- Salary details are not specified, but candidates should have at least 2-4 years of relevant experience.
FULLY REMOTE or you can work from their Manchester City Centre Offices if preferred
UK Residents only
 Â
I am working with an established software group that is particularly active in the energy, education and AI markets. As they continue to grow, they are searching for a motivated .NET Developer to join the delivery of innovative software solutions from start-ups to global brands.
 Â
As a Mid-Level Developer, you will work with the ASP.NET MVC framework to build and maintain applications and services critical to their key clients. You will work with Postgres and Azure SQL databases, and engage with Azure Functions to deliver scalable, cloud-based features. The development process involves pair programming with Senior Engineers to accelerate your learning and growth.
 Â
This is an excellent opportunity for an ambitious developer to refine their skills in a supportive, forward-thinking environment.
 Â
Key skills required
Foundation in ASP.NET MVC and C#
Familiarity with relational databases (Postgres and/or Azure SQL)
Basic understanding of Azure Functions and how serverless functions interact with databases and other services
Some exposure to CI/CD processes, ideally with Azure DevOps
Strong analytical, troubleshooting, and problem-solving abilities
Excellent communication and interpersonal skills for effective collaboration and pair programming.
A proactive attitude, open to learning, and adaptable in a fast-paced environment.
Nice-to-Have Skills
Understanding of additional Azure services (e.g., Azure App Service, Azure Service Bus).
Familiarity with Agile methodologies (Scrum/Kanban)
Experience with front-end technologies (HTML, CSS, JavaScript) for basic UI tasks.
If you are a Software Developer looking for a position where you are given autonomy, great support and the chance to work on some exciting projects then please get in touch